Shakedown is a 1988 New York crime drama about corrupt cops. A drug dealer shoots a cop in Central Park, but claims self-defense because the crooked cop was actually trying to rob him. Public defender Roland Dalton (Peter Weller) takes the case and asks his friend, Richie Marks (Sam Elliot), a renegade police detective, to help him find out if there could be a corrupt ring within the force. Complicating the case, Dalton finds himself falling for his former lover, Susan Cantrell (Patricia Charbonneau), the prosecuting attorney on the case. At the same time, he has a fiance, Gail (Blanche Baker), at home. Dalton and Marks wind their way through the complicated interconnected worlds of street crime, illicit drugs and cops on the take in the big city.
